## Canary gating — Quickfall pipeline

Canaries promote only when error rate stays under 0.5% and p99 latency under 400ms for 20 minutes. Gate checks run via Signalward; a single breach rolls back automatically, no manual override. Release managers approve stage-two ramp (5% → 25%) in the Quickfall console. Never skip the bake window, even for hotfixes. The gate evaluator authenticates to Signalward with the token that goes on the next line of the env file.

secret setting of tajof-bahif: COURIER_KEY3=65d

Leadership Review Briefing — Ashgate Facility Lease

Heads of department: negotiations with the landlord of the Ashgate facility have concluded. Pellonor Manufacturing secured a five-year renewal at a 7% reduction in base rent, plus capped service charges. Relocation contingency planning is now suspended. Facilities will circulate the revised occupancy schedule next week. The confidential note on related business plans is included below.

management briefing: Headcount on the Belix team goes from 60 to 93 by the end of November. Gross margin on Belix came in at 23 percent against a plan of 47 percent.

### Backfill Scheduler

Nightrun schedules nightly backfills for the Amberline warehouse. Jobs are claimed from a priority queue, partitioned by dataset age, and retried with jittered exponential backoff. The scheduler deliberately undersubscribes workers during the 02:00–04:00 window to leave headroom for the Pellworth export. New datasets inherit defaults unless an override exists in the manifest. Tuning is centralized so nobody hardcodes limits in job definitions. The effective constants are shown below.

tuning table, hawef-kahip:
THRESHOLDS = {
    "fenys": 117,
    "quenir": 368,
    "siliel": 482,
    "novvan": 995,
    "aldiel": 368,
}